Multiple Alleles (ABO Blood Types) and Punnett Squares
Amoeba Sisters・1 minute read
Blood type phenotypes are determined by proteins on red blood cells, leading to A, B, AB, or O blood types, with type O being a universal donor and AB being a universal recipient. Blood types also include the Rh factor, denoted by a plus or minus sign, which is crucial for blood donations and understanding genetic inheritance patterns.

Blood Type Genetics: Phenotypes and Genotypes Explained
- Blood type phenotypes are not visually apparent like other traits such as eye color or height.
- Red blood cells have proteins on their surface, leading to different blood type phenotypes: A, B, AB, or O.
- Type O blood lacks A or B antigens, making it a universal donor, while AB blood can receive from any blood type.
- Blood types also have a plus or minus sign indicating the presence of the Rh factor, crucial for blood donations.
- Understanding blood type genetics involves distinguishing between phenotypes (A, B, AB, O) and genotypes, crucial for solving genetic problems like parentage.
